About This Position
The Langston University Police Officer is responsible for ensuring campus safety by maintaining order, responding to emergencies, protecting people and property, enforcing motor vehicle and criminal laws, and promoting positive community relations.
Members of the Langston University Police Department are committed to excellence and maintaining peace through lawfulness, diversity, service, integrity, leadership, and fair treatment of all individuals.
Essential Duties & Responsibilities:
- Patrol campus areas on foot or by vehicle
- Investigate crimes and suspicious activity
- Enforce laws and university policies
- Respond to emergencies and render aid when necessary
- Complete detailed reports documenting incidents and daily activities
- Communicate effectively with dispatch and other emergency services
- Monitor safety hazards and address security concerns
- Arrest suspects and support criminal investigations
- Collaborate with local and state law enforcement agencies
Required Qualifications
- High School/GED
- Minimum Requirements:
- Must be at least 21 years of age
- Must have a valid driver's license
- Must have no felony convictions
- Experience in law enforcement or a related field is required
Skills, Proficiencies, and/or Knowledge:
- Strong writing and communication skills
- Active listening and attention to detail
- Physical stamina and endurance
- Critical thinking and decision-making
- Empathy and emotional intelligence
- Ability to work effectively in a team
- First Aid and CPR certification preferred
Preferred Qualifications
- Bachelor's
- College degree preferred, but not required
- CLEET certification preferred, but not required after hire
